Day 1From a morning pickup in your local area we travel by coach to Cadbury World. Get ready to enjoy a chocolate-themed education and learn all about how Cadbury's chocolate is made! There's plenty to experience including the crunchie rollercoaster 4-D adventure and a recreation of Victorian Bull Street where Mr John Cadbury started his business. After our visit, we re-board the coach and head to our overnight hotel where we check in and enjoy an evening meal.Day 2After breakfast, we check out of the hotel and make our way to West Midland Safari Park. Keep your eyes peeled for over 165 species of exotic animals as we drive through the park! After our safari from the comfort of our coach seat, we have free time to explore the park. Later, we rejoin the coach in the mid-afternoon for our journey home.
